So I've been doing lots of experimental batches in 1 gallon jugs and have been using rubber stoppers with airlocks purchased from NB. The new stoppers have a really strong rubbery smell and when I recently bottled one of the batches the smell transferred to the cider. I'm hoping this ages out but how do I get rid of this smell o begin with from the stopper? I've tried running it under hot water hoping that would do something, but nada. Any ideas?
